Frequently Asked Questions

Ashwagandha may promote hair health by reducing stress, which can contribute to hair loss. However, its effects on hair may vary among individuals.

If you stop taking ashwagandha, you may gradually lose the benefits it provided, such as reduced stress and improved sleep. It's essential to monitor how you feel and adjust accordingly.

Not all ashwagandha products are the same. Quality and potency can vary between brands, so it's essential to choose a reputable product from a trusted manufacturer.

Ashwagandha may help you feel more relaxed and less stressed. Some people also report increased energy and improved focus.

The recommended daily dosage of ashwagandha can vary by product and brand. It's crucial to follow the specific instructions on the product label or consult a healthcare professional for guidance.

Taking ashwagandha at night is common because it may promote better sleep and relaxation. However, the timing can vary based on individual preferences and needs.

Ashwagandha is not a steroid. It is an adaptogenic herb used for its potential stress-reducing and health-promoting properties.

The cost of ashwagandha supplements can vary depending on the brand, dosage, and form (e.g., capsules, gummies). Some products may be more expensive than others, so it's essential to shop around for options that fit your budget.

It's generally safe to take ashwagandha gummies daily, but it's advisable to follow the recommended dosage on the product label and consult a healthcare professional if unsure.

Some studies suggest that ashwagandha may help with weight management, but it is not a direct fat-burning supplement. Its effects on weight can vary among individuals.

While ashwagandha is generally safe for long-term use, it's advisable to consult with a healthcare professional if you plan to take it regularly over an extended period.

Ashwagandha may have side effects in some individuals, such as digestive issues or dizziness. It's essential to follow recommended dosages and monitor your body's response.
